1. Use Airplane Mode
One of the easiest ways to view Facebook stories without leaving a trace is to use your phone’s airplane mode. Here’s how you can do it:
- Open the Facebook app and allow the stories to load.
- Turn on Airplane Mode (this will disable your internet connection).
- Go back to Facebook, and you’ll still be able to view the stories without notifying the account owner.
- Once you’re done, close the app and turn off airplane mode to restore your connection.
This method works because, without an active internet connection, Facebook won’t be able to register that you’ve viewed the story.

Potential Risks of Viewing Facebook Stories Anonymously
While it might seem tempting to view Facebook stories without anyone knowing, there are some risks involved in doing so:
- Violation of Facebook’s Terms: Facebook’s terms of service do not encourage or approve of using third-party tools or methods to bypass privacy features. If you’re caught, your account could be restricted or banned.
- Security Risks: Using unreliable third-party websites to view stories can expose you to malware, phishing attacks, or the theft of personal information. Always make sure you’re using secure, trusted services.
- Moral and Ethical Concerns: Some might argue that viewing someone’s Facebook story anonymously is an invasion of privacy, especially if done with malicious intent or without the other person’s knowledge. It’s always best to use such methods responsibly.
